Moral Compass Required: Designing Dilemmas for Your Bronze Dragonborn
To truly realize the potential of a Bronze Dragonborn, you must craft them scenarios that probe their principles . These aren't mere battles; they're moral choices . Consider a situation where a village is facing a drought, and the only solution is to redirect a river – potentially displacing a tribe of peaceful, but fiercely protective, lizardfolk. Does your Bronze Dragonborn, famed for their honesty , side with the humans, risking conflict? Or do they seek a resolution , despite it means a longer recovery for the villagers? Further dilemmas could involve judging the guilt or innocence of a suspect based on incomplete evidence, or deciding whether to copyright a rigid law that seems unjust.
